Large gaps between consecutive prime numbers containing perfect k-th powers of prime numbers
Abstract
Let k≥ 2 be a fixed natural number. We establish the existence of infinitely many pairs of consecutive primes pn, pn+1 satisfying pn+1-pn≥ c\: pn\: 2 pn\: 4 pn3 pn\:, with c being a fixed positive constant, for which the interval (pn, pn+1) contains the k-th power of a prime number.
